From 1cc04842dd979d85eb4cc58677dfa6a3069a9259 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Wed, 20 Dec 2023 05:56:10 +0100 Subject: [PATCH] chore(deps-gha): bump actions/upload-artifact from 3 to 4 (#77) The artifact infrastructure has changed. So, we must bump `action/download-artifact` from 3 to 4 at the same time. --------- Signed-off-by: dependabot[bot]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com> Co-authored-by: Thomas Bouffard <27200110+tbouffard@users.noreply.github.com> --- .github/workflows/check-typescript-projects.yml |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/.github/workflows/check-typescript-projects.yml b/.github/workflows/check-typescript-projects.yml index c5e4ee5..58118c8 100644 --- a/.github/workflows/check-typescript-projects.yml +++ b/.github/workflows/check-typescript-projects.yml @@ -39,7 +39,7 @@ jobs: working-directory: packages/core run: npm pack - name: Upload npm package - uses: actions/upload-artifact@v3 + uses: actions/upload-artifact@v4 with: name: maxgraph-npm-package path: | @@ -63,7 +63,7 @@ jobs: - name: Download the maxgraph npm package if: ${{ matrix.npm-package == 'development' }} id: 'download' - uses: actions/download-artifact@v3 + uses: actions/download-artifact@v4 with: name: maxgraph-npm-package path: ${{github.workspace}}/../maxgraph-npm-package @@ -84,7 +84,7 @@ jobs: run: npm run build -w projects/_shared -w projects/${{matrix.project}} - name: Upload project archive if: ${{ matrix.npm-package == 'release' }} - uses: actions/upload-artifact@v3 + uses: actions/upload-artifact@v4 with: name: ${{matrix.project}} path: ${{github.workspace}}/projects/${{matrix.project}}/dist @@ -95,7 +95,7 @@ jobs: needs: 'build_projects' steps: - name: Download all artifacts - uses: actions/download-artifact@v3 + uses: actions/download-artifact@v4 with: path: tmp - name: Display structure of downloaded files after removing maxgraph-npm-package @@ -147,7 +147,7 @@ jobs: ls -lhR build - name: Upload artifact not for GitHub Pages if: (github.event_name == 'push' || github.event_name == 'workflow_dispatch') != 'true' - uses: actions/upload-artifact@v3 + uses: actions/upload-artifact@v4 with: name: all-typescript-projects-${{github.sha}} path: build